    my stamp came today and I picked it up.
    ordered a griffin sd 30 from the silencer shop on 09/07
    check cashed on 09/23
    transferred to dealer 11/04
    paper work signed on 01/30.

    Do you get a physical stamp with an e-file?

  6. #591
    Join Date
    Nov 2010
    Location
    FL
    Posts
    2,643
    Downloads
    0
    Uploads
    0
    No, it's a .pdf of the form with the stamp on it like a digital watermark that gets sent to your email. It works well enough, but not as "collectible" as an actual stamp.
